New Hampshire Statutes
§ 418:22 — Exemptions
Except as provided in this chapter, and except for RSA 405:53 through 405:60, inclusive, which are herein incorporated and made applicable hereto, societies shall be governed by this chapter and shall be exempt from all provisions of the insurance laws of this state not only in governmental relations with the state, but for every other purpose, and no law hereafter enacted shall apply to them unless they be expressly designated therein.

Legislative History
2003, 182:1, eff. Jan. 1, 2004.
